Output 8a8588be5ccb74d4237a50726fa999d4c194c9ed8d7e0b6af7a6b8bb2c75a080:0

value
6455509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a519376d757f9527ecf01ef7940c2af4f34831e OP_EQUAL
address
3BPBGsz6JQWKW2HsTnUzAYYgnHJjnYZnuG
transaction
8a8588be5ccb74d4237a50726fa999d4c194c9ed8d7e0b6af7a6b8bb2c75a080
spent
true